
VeChain's dual-token architecture fundamentally separates value storage from functional utility, creating a resilient economic model distinct from traditional single-token systems. VET (VeChain Token) serves as the primary value carrier within the network, functioning as a store of wealth and enabling economic incentives distribution, while VTHO (VeThor Token) operates as the cost mechanism for executing transactions and smart contracts on the VeChainThor blockchain.
This separation delivers substantial advantages for enterprise adoption. According to the network's economic design, VTHO generates at a fixed rate from VET holdings—approximately 0.04274 VTHO daily per 10,000 VET—providing predictable transaction cost structures that traditional single-token blockchains cannot guarantee. During periods of network congestion, single-token models experience volatile fee spikes, whereas VeChain's dual design maintains relative cost stability through VTHO's fixed generation mechanism.
The complementary relationship strengthens enterprise implementations like Walmart China's blockchain traceability platform and PwC partnerships, where operational cost predictability remains crucial for business planning. VET holders stake assets and earn VTHO through the StarGate program, creating continuous value accumulation while simultaneously securing network consensus through Proof-of-Authority 2.0. This architectural innovation transforms blockchain economics from speculative to pragmatic, enabling sustainable scaling for real-world supply chain and healthcare applications without sacrificing network security or economic efficiency.

VeChain's PoA 2.0 consensus mechanism represents a sophisticated advancement in blockchain validation technology by merging two established consensus models. Byzantine Fault Tolerance provides robustness against malicious actors and network failures by requiring validator agreement across distributed nodes, ensuring no single point of failure compromises the system. Nakamoto consensus, proven through years of implementation, contributes probabilistic finality and long-term security guarantees through economic incentives.
The integration of these approaches creates a hybrid framework where Byzantine Fault Tolerance handles rapid transaction validation and network state agreement, while Nakamoto consensus secures the foundational blockchain integrity. This combination addresses a critical challenge in blockchain systems: balancing immediate transaction confirmation with long-term protocol security.
